California Laundry was an early 1920s business in Hollywood, California, and in its day, possibly the city's largest business institution outside of the film studios. It was located on Vine Street. At the time it was established, the California Laundry was one of the few laundry businesses in the country in which each machine was driven by an individual motor, eliminating the possibility of a breakdown which would cripple the entire plant. The machinery used in the California Laundry was the largest single shipment of laundry apparatus ever sent to the Pacific coast.
